Essential Care for Your Sump Pump
A sump pump works continuously during heavy rain or flooding periods. Keeping it in optimal condition will ensure that your home remains protected against water damage. Let’s discuss some practical steps to take care of your sump pump.
- Inspect the power cord: Make sure that the power cord is intact and connected properly. A damaged or disconnected power source can lead to sudden failures.
- Check the discharge pipe: Ensure that the discharge pipe is free from obstructions and clogs. This helps maintain efficient water removal.
- Clean the sump pit: Debris such as mud, leaves, or small stones can accumulate in the sump pit. Regularly cleaning the pit helps prevent blockages.
- Test the float switch: The float switch activates the pump when water levels rise. Manually test it to make sure it operates smoothly.
- Perform regular testing: Periodically pour water into the sump pit to ensure the pump activates and discharges water effectively.
- Ensure proper ventilation: Good ventilation around the sump pump helps reduce moisture and prevents rust and corrosion.
